Output 1ec04308842057966b15d872d65aeac97cc46b720d608e4d437b1629170ed989:1

value
51053964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 086897451ba4f0e329f1e38628ea89f53ae217e9 OP_EQUAL
address
M8fcw4tUdViJ6bRo2iRPrAX1TD8LnXCGkF
transaction
1ec04308842057966b15d872d65aeac97cc46b720d608e4d437b1629170ed989
spent
true